    Q:   Which elective subjects are included in the BCom courses of Alliance School of Business?
    A: 

    Alliance School of Business BCom syllabus includes various elective subjects for students to choose from. Three elective subjects are added in each Area for the fourth year of the Honours degree (Without Research). Listed below are some of the electives subjects:

    • Strategic Cost and Management Accounting
    • Corporate Tax Planning
    • Consumer Behaviour
    • EXIM Trade
    • Retail Management
    • Strategic Financial Management
    • Financial Markets and Services
    • Securities Analysis and Portfolio Management
    • International Business Law

    Q:   How many specialisations are offered across BCom at Alliance School of Business?
    A: 

    Alliance School of Business BCom is a four-year course offered at the UG level. Under this course, the university offers six specialisations- Accounting and Taxation, Data Analytics, Finance, International Business, and Marketing. Under each specialisation, students study various major subjects related to the chosen specialisation as well as general management. Moreover, three elective subjects are added in each area for the fourth year of the Honours degree (Without Research).

    Q:   Do I need to take an entrance exam to get into BCom courses at Alliance School of Business?
    A: 

    Yes, admission to BCom courses at Alliance School of Business is entrance-based. Students need to take either the AUMAT exam or CUET in order to get admission. AUMAT is conducted by the Alliance University every year as the basis of admission for its various programmes. CUET is conducted by the National Testing Agency for admission to UG courses offered by participating universities. Students must fill in either of the marks while filling out the application form.

    Q:   What documents are required while reporting for BCom admissions at Alliance School of Business?
    A: 

    After the shortlisting process, selected candidates must present original and self-attested photocopies of documents for verification purposes at the institute. Such candidates are required to bring along the following documents:

    • Class 10 and 12 marksheet
    • Migration certificate
    • School leaving certificate/transfer certificate
    • Category certificate (if applicable)
    • Income certificate (applicable for candidates seeking admission via EWS category)

    Q:   In what year do Alliance School of Business BCom students go for internships?
    A: 

    In the Alliance School of Business BCom curriculum, the fifth semester includes an internship programme. Students enrolled in the Bachelor of Commerce (Honours) get internships at reputed companies and across key industry sectors to gain direct experience through a field-based assignment. The Industry Internship Program offers academic and professional value addition to a student's learning experience.

    Placements: Close to 50% of the students who are pursuing my course have been placed in the college placements. As B.Com being a finance degree, many of the students would prefer to do masters and also have business plans, so the placements don't matter much in my opinion. The highest package offered was around 12 LPA, to my knowledge. Top recruiters would be the IT giants like Wipro, TCS, and so on. Maximum of the students pursue their internships in various IT companies in Bangalore. The top roles offered in the course are sales manager, division head, and so on.
    Infrastructure: The facilities and infrastructure at our college are quite impressive, with each class being equipped with high-speed Internet and digital connectivity. The library is quite huge, with over 50000 books and nearly a million e-books. The hostel facility is quite good, and the quality of food is great. There is 24/7 emergency medical assistance. The college has individual courts for every sport possible and also has a fully functional gymnasium.
    Faculty: Every teacher is very friendly with students, and they are highly qualified and knowledgeable with great teaching experience. The curriculum is relevant to the real-life approach, and it makes students industry-ready, and we also have regular industrial visits to understand the real-life scenarios. The semester exams are arguably challenging, but if one is fully attentive in the class, one can manage to clear the exam. The pass percentage varies based on the subject, but on average ranges between 60% and 75%.

    Q:   Does SC/ST students of BCom get scholarships at Alliance School of Business?
    A: 

    Yes, Alliance School of Business does offer scholarships to SC/ST students enrolled in its BCom programme. The table below shows the scholarship name, amount, and eligibility criteria to avail it:

    Category

    Tuition Fee Waiver %

    Alliance School of Business Scholarship Criteria

    SC/ ST

    20%

    60% throughout Class 10 and Class 12 and,

    Entrance test with at least 70% marks

    Differently-Abled

    20%

    60% throughout Class 10 and Class 12

    Defence Quota

    15%

    60% throughout Class 10 and Class 12 and,

    Entrance test with at least 70% marks

    National Level Player

    15%

    60% throughout Class 10 and Class 12

    Domicile

    5%

    60% throughout Class 10 and Class 12 and,

    Entrance test with at least 70% marks

    Q:   How can I get admission in Alliance School of Business for BCom?
    A: 

    Alliance School of Business admits students to its BCom courses based on merit in AUMAT/CUET UG. To be considered for admission, interested students are required to submit an online application. The application form enquires about educational details, contact details, identification proof, and more. Once the application process is concluded, the admission committee ranks applicants based on their marks in the accepted entrance exams. Based on these ranks, students are shortlisted for final admission. In this last stage, documents such as educational certificates, category certificates, identity proof, and more are verified by the admission committee of the university. After that, students are required to pay the prescribed fees in the stipulated time frame.
